Definitions

American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fourth Edition

  1. adj. So shocked or astonished as to be rendered speechless.

Wiktionary

  1. adj. so shocked as to be unable to speak

WordNet 3.0

  1. adj. as if struck dumb with astonishment and surprise

Etymologies

  1. From dumb + struck. (Wiktionary)
